Trust and caveats

Public disclosure needs context.

This site is designed for transparency, analysis, benchmarking, journalism, governance, and civic research — not for allegations or casual speculation.

  • Official source used.Based on Ontario public-sector salary disclosure data; see source attribution for the source URL and caveats.
  • Independent analysis.This platform is independent and is not affiliated with, endorsed by, or operated by the Government of Ontario.
  • No wrongdoing implied.Appearing in salary disclosure does not imply misconduct, excess, scandal, or any allegation.
  • Corrections and privacy route.Use the privacy/corrections page to request review of data presentation, context, or privacy concerns.
  • Heuristic labels.Role-family and inferred-place labels are platform-generated heuristics, not official Ontario fields.
